Section 19.8.11.1121 - CERTIFYING AND UPDATING EXISTING PERMIT APPLICATION INFORMATION
A. If the applicant or operator has previously applied for a permit and the required information is already in AVS, then the applicant or operator may update the information as follows:
(1) if all or part of the information already in AVS is accurate and complete, then the applicant or operator may certify to the director by swearing or affirming, under oath and in writing, that the relevant information in AVS is accurate, complete, and up to date;
(2) if part of the information in AVS is missing or incorrect, the applicant or operator must submit to the director the necessary information or corrections and swear or affirm, under oath and in writing, that the information the applicant or operator submitted is accurate and complete;
(3) if the applicant or operator can neither certify that the data in AVS is accurate and complete nor make needed corrections, then the applicant or operator must include in his or her permit application the information required under 19.8.7.701 and 702 NMAC.
B. The applicant or operator must swear or affirm, under oath and in writing, that all information he or she provides in an application is accurate and complete.
C. The director may establish a central file to house the applicant's or operator's identity information, rather than place duplicate information in each permit application file. The director shall make the information available to the public upon request.
D. After the director approves an application, but before the director issues a permit, the applicant or operator must update, correct, or indicate that no change has occurred in the information previously submitted under 19.8.7.701 and 702 NMAC and 19.8.11.1121 NMAC.
